Lol goodness gracious this thing is ugly in stock form. Thankfully a few of its most glaring issues will be solved by a wider M2. Unlike the G80/82, I do believe I’ll grow to like it, especially with some mild modifications.

1. Headlights and tail lights are both set way too far apart. This car looks like the girl from The Queen’s Gambit grew wheels. To be fair, the tail lights on the current 2 series are also stupidly wide set in non-M2 spec.
2. The silver trim (plastic I imagine) around the bumper intakes is gaudy and ridiculous looking. Removing the chrome grill trim and blacking out those pieces will help the look immensely.
3. Power dome is very cool, but should have been saved for the M
4. No manual is not surprising but extremely disappointing. I’d never consider the M240i without one.
5. Interior seems to be an improvement all around.
6. Hate the new mirror design language- F8X was far superior.
7. The CSL style trunk is an improvement.
8. Exhaust tips are now the same stupid fake bullshit every other brand has.
9. Way too much black plastic on the rear bumper.
